Per route MTU settings are broken in linux kernel 3.2

Looks like setting per route MTU (as described in [1]) is broken in
Linux kernel 3.2. I tested with newer Ubuntu kernels 3.5 and 3.8 and it
looks like problem is fixed there. I filled Ubuntu bug report [2] with
more details and sample script which illustrates problem. But since this
problem is probably also present in stock kernel (not just in Ubuntu),
is it possible to backport fixes to stable 3.2 series?
